9/11/2023 0 Comments Armadillo enemiesOn a highway, however, that is about the height necessary to be hit by vehicle instead of making its way between the wheels. In the wild, that works to scare off predators. You often see dead armadillos on highways because the animal jumps a few feet off the ground when it is frightened by loud noises. They do not hibernate but neither can they tolerate high temperature (above about 85 degrees F). Since each scute overlaps slightly with the one before it, the entire shell appears to move like a telescope or accordion.Īrmadillos dig their own burrows or use the burrow of another armadillo, tortoises or natural holes. The shell (carapace) is made up of scutes or bony plates attached to a tough epidermal skin layer. The armadillo’s appearance is unique among Georgia’s mammals. Armadillos are often used in the study of leprosy, since they, along with mangabey monkeys, rabbits, and mice (on their footpads), are among the few known species that can contract the disease systemically. But such predators as bobcats, cougars, wolves, bears, raccoons and even some of the larger hawks and other birds of prey will also attack and devour an armadillo. Can armadillos be pets?Īrmadillos are not domesticated pets like cuddly ferrets or puppies they are wild animals that can be challenging to care for in captivity as they need space to roam and dig and are active at night. If captured, it reacts by “playing dead,” either stiffening or relaxing but in either case remaining perfectly still. The nine-banded armadillo leaps vertically when startled. Other armadillo species simply dig a hole quickly and hunker down so that their tender stomach is protected and their armor is the only thing visible.Īrmadillos often compete with skunks, because they eat similar meals. Only one species, the three-banded armadillo, can roll itself into a hard armored ball to defend itself against predators. Man is another armadillo predator, and an online search will bring up myriad armadillo recipes.
